What Influences House Demolition Prices in Brisbane?

A number of variables such as the size, location and demolition technique of the property affect the cost of home demolition in Brisbane. Although they guarantee efficiency and safety professional demolition services can affect total costs based on the complexity of the project. The ultimate cost of demolition in Brisbane also depends on factors including material removal, site accessibility and environmental concerns. The overall costs for demolition is also influenced by permits, garbage management and possible asbestos cleanup. Selecting skilled professionals can assist guarantee a more seamless operation and manage unforeseen costs that might occur during demolition. In order to compare costs and services and make the best choice homeowners should get many quotations. By being aware of these important cost factors one can improve financial planning and steer clear of unforeseen difficulties during the demolition project.

Hidden Costs in Brisbane House Demolition
When tearing down a house in Brisbane asbestos is a major hidden expense that needs to be handled carefully and removed using certain techniques. It is essential to detect asbestos before demolition starts in order to avoid future health hazards and extra costs. Expert asbestos inspections ensure safe and legal removal procedures by assisting in identifying the existence of hazardous materials. Asbestos removal calls for specific tools and trained specialists which raises demolition expenses and lengthens project completion times. Workers and local neighbours may suffer health problems and legal repercussions if asbestos cleanup is neglected. In addition to asbestos other dangerous substances like as lead based paints and polluted soil can raise the cost of demolition. Early detection and management of hazardous materials guarantees adherence to safety laws and helps in house demolition Brisbane cost.
Hazardous waste disposal necessitates rigors adherence to regulations which raises the whole demolition budget costs. Employing certified professionals with knowledge of hazardous material handling guarantees safe and effective disposal reducing hazards to human health and the environment. By thoroughly evaluating the property before to demolition possible risks can be found and unforeseen expenses can be avoided. To prevent legal repercussions, contaminated soil which is frequently found in older properties must be properly analysed and removed. Additional demolition costs may also result from unforeseen structural problems such as shaky foundations or concealed subterranean tanks.
